Hi I have a A1708 with function keys. After dead logic board I ordered a used one of eBay. Replaced and booting up. First completely erased disc and made full install of delivered high Sierra. Then I saw that no battery is detected (PPT001 in diagnose). Boots up and schows 100% and X in battery symbol. At a short moment it showed battery 0%. Made SMC reset…nothing. High chance of high discharged status of the battery but my usb c tool only shows 0,5A when running…so it’s definetely not charging. what is the problem with “new” logic board and old battery ? Is there any workaround? Thx on advance Update (12/14/2019)

Looks like there is something wrong with dates? Had the Problem with date at new installation of High Sierra with “CERT” failure because date was set to 19xx.

You need to replace the battery as the micro controller within it is not working so its not charging properly. Here’s the needed part MacBook Pro 13" Retina (Function Keys, Late 2016-2017) Battery you’ll need to reference this guide MacBook Pro 13" Function Keys Late 2016 Battery Replacement
